Hi team,

Before I hand off the 3.2 release, please note the humidity sensor drift reported on Verdana controllers in the Elmbrook trial site. Drift exceeds 4% after roughly ten days of continuous operation; firmware 3.2.1 adds an automatic recalibration cycle every 72 hours. Support should advise growers to install 3.2.1 and trigger a manual recalibration once. The hotfix bundle must be verified before distribution, so I'm including the signing key used for the 3.2.1 packages below.

release key, fahof-yagap: bky3_m5d

Handover: Fenwick Gate firmware channel

I'm passing the Fenwick Gate update channel to Orla. Signing happens offline; the channel service only distributes signed bundles and enforces version monotonicity. Rollbacks require the dual-approval path — never bypass it, even for bricked units in the Calder fleet. The distributor currently runs with these settings.

deployment values, yagef-yawip:
ELIOX_PIN=5303
ELIOX_METRICS_HOST=metrics.eliox.paliqworks.corp
ELIOX_LOG_LEVEL=error
ELIOX_TENANT=praiel

Internal Memo — Supplier Contract Renewal

For the incoming director: the Farrowgate supply agreement expires at quarter-end. Terms have held steady for three years; their delivery record is strong, though unit costs rose 4% last cycle. Procurement recommends a two-year renewal with a capped escalation clause. Negotiations resume next week. Our confidential fallback position is noted below.

confidential, kahog-bawif: The northern region missed its Pramir quota by 20.0 percent last quarter. Casaxek Freight plans to lower the Fraion list price by 41.5 percent in December. The finance team signed off on a budget of $236.4 million for Project Druius. The renewal with Fenysix Partners closes at $91.3 million a year, 2.1 percent below the last contract.

## Further Reading

SQL files in the Coalgate repo are linted by `sqlstrict` on every commit. Rules cover keyword casing, explicit column lists, and a ban on implicit joins. Violations block merge; no exceptions without a lint-waiver tag approved at the eng sync. Rule rationale, waiver process, and the full rule catalog are maintained on the internal page here:

runbook for tagug-hafog: https://jira.lumiclabs.internal/projects/pages/pages/9773c0d8